The 7-Step Exam Rescue Plan: What to Do When Students Are Overwhelmed

7 step exam plan

We all know that students need support to manage their exam anxiety levels.  Many students find it easy to work to a revision plan and continue to prepare well.

Even so, some of the most attentive students can panic under pressure, and without the right mental preparation, they freeze.  

And then there are those easy going or last-minute students who leave their own study process and planning to chance.  They end up cramming and studying too late.  This unpreparedness can send them into a spiral of panic as exams get close.

As a school, what can you do to support overwhelmed students in the final days before exams?

Your 7-Step Exam Rescue Plan

Here are 7 steps to ensure a smooth exam preparation process for your students.

1️ Stop the negative spiral – Shift focus from failure to solutions. It’s all too easy for students to fall back into a spiral of despair when they find themselves overwhelmed.  One poor exam prep decision does not mean all their plans are in jeopardy! Encourage them to see their progress and stress the positive strategies they have in place to help the get their thoughts back on track.  Refer them back to any personal exam reaction plan they have in place, and exercises to help them get their thinking back into a strong state again

2️  Create a structured study plan – Show students how to create their own study plan and guide them on current research on learning – i.e. Podomoro. Advise students on how to keep their brain in the best state for learning, using notes and recall practices. Include parents in your study prep,  keeping them up to date with your planning.  Involve them in home support and share ideas on best study ideas.

3️ Include Mindful Techniques – Look for exercises to support exam stress such as affirmations, visualisation, meditation and tapping to use in your support strategy. Allow sufficient practice time for students to get comfortable with any new technique and allow students space to find gentler, less damaging ways  of handling stress.


4️  Teach grounding exercises – Helping students feel present, not panicked. Have a refresh session on Mindful strategies such as Being Present, Noticing, being non-judgemental, breathing and positive thinking techniques.  Remind them to come back to the breath when things feel overwhelming, to Mind the Gap and Take 5.  Just Stopping to Pause can be a lifeline when things feel too much.


5️  Encourage a healthy routine – Sleep, hydration, and short breaks matter. Go through the essentials for a rounded plan for success in mind, body and spirit.  Exams are a marathon rather than a sprint, so students need to be able to sustain their focus over the coming weeks of the exam calendar. Share self care recommendation  on eating, hydration and sleeping to help their energy levels at a safe level to see them through exams.


6️ Reinforce a growth mindset – Exams are a challenge, not a life-defining moment. Remind student that exams are objective and not the last word in success.  Discuss what success means to them and how to chart progress and achievement away from just a numbers and grade result. Encourage students to recognise personal milestones and to celebrate wins, wherever they arise. Practice self- reflection in class and each piece of learning that takes place along the way. Include discussions on personal growth and achievements.  Take the focus off the grades alone.


7️  Provide reassurance and motivation – Words from teachers and parents matter. Set up opportunities for discussion between school and home so you can get a perspective from other areas in the students’ lives. Continue to provide encouragement and direction and be available for support and guidance. Conversations don’t always have to be ‘big’ to make an impact. Consistency and availability are important too.
